After running a system scan w/ Norton Anti-Virus,I was given a list of 27 files. The repair wizard deleted 4 of those.Should I delete the remainder & if so how do I do so after they are in the activity log? THANKS Butch B
 
Hi Butch, the threatened files are most likely spyware/keenaware related. I had
one myself which I had to manually delete. Most likely a program you have
downloaded and is in use. Why not run Spybot and Ad-aware to determine what is
on the system especially the registry keys. See what programs they belong to
etc. Make sure you update the programs once you have installed them. Then after
running the programs, run Nortons again. This way you'll find out what they
belong to etc.
